City of Endless Night (1919) is a dystopian novel which first appeared as the story "Children of Kultur" serialized in True Story Magazine in seven installments from May to November, 1919. The word kultur, German for culture, had been made infamous by Allied propaganda in World War I. Set in future of 1941, City of Endless Night anticipates the resurgence of Germany and the rise of fascism. Other highlights of its immense foresight are the idea of a rigidly controlled press, rise of Nazi religion, racial theories and Eugenic breeding. A Must Read! Milo Milton Hastings (1884–1957) was an American inventor, author, and nutritionist. He invented the forced-draft chicken incubator and Weeniwinks, a health-food snack. He wrote about chickens, science fiction, and health.
